Performs to Over 1.6 Million Fans, Marking the Largest Concert Ever for a Stand-Alone Show from Any Artist

Madonna, the Queen of Pop, has once again etched her name in the annals of music history. In an awe-inspiring spectacle on the breathtaking Copacabana Beach in Rio de Janeiro, the legendary singer performed in front of a record-breaking crowd of 1.6 million fans. This historic event marks the largest audience ever for a stand-alone concert by any artist in history.

Madonna's highly-anticipated performance in Brazil, her first in over a decade, brought Rio to a standstill as fans from all over the world gathered to witness the final show of her highly-acclaimed "The Celebration Tour." The iconic Copacabana Beach, usually known for its annual New Year's Eve celebrations, was transformed into the world's largest dancefloor, as Madonna delivered a mesmerizing performance, showcasing some of her biggest hits from her unparalleled music catalogue.

"The Celebration Tour," described as Madonna's most personal tour to date, not only celebrates her four decades of iconic music but also pays homage to her unprecedented life, unique artistry, and groundbreaking career.
